Seven-Layer Taco Dip

A colorful and delicious layered dip perfect for parties, game nights, or casual gatherings.

Ingredients
  

Main Ingredients

  • 1 can (16 oz) refried beans use canned for convenience
  • 1 packet taco seasoning select your preferred spice level
  • 1 cup sour cream can be substituted with Greek yogurt for a healthier option
  • 1 cup salsa choose a mild or spicy variety based on preference
  • 1 cup shredded cheddar cheese feel free to use a cheese blend if preferred
  • 1 cup diced tomatoes fresh diced tomatoes yield the best flavor

Instructions
 

Layering

  • In a serving dish, spread the refried beans as the first layer.
  • Mix the taco seasoning into the sour cream and spread it over the beans.
  • Layer the salsa on top of the sour cream.
  • Sprinkle the shredded cheddar cheese evenly over the salsa.
  • Add the diced tomatoes as the final layer.

Notes

Serve with crispy tortilla chips for dipping. You can add some sliced jalapeƱos or olives for extra flavor. If you have leftovers, store it in the fridge covered with plastic wrap or in an airtight container for 2-3 days.
